With reference to your letter No.713/1908-9 of

the 20th of May last respecting the provision of

passages to Shanghai for prisoners who have been tried

there and who have served their sentence in Hong Kong,

I am directed by Secretary Sir E. Gray to transmit to

you herewith for the information of the Earl of Crewe

copy of a despatch from the Judge of His Majesty's

Supreme Court at Shanghai, in which certain sugges-

tions are made with regard to the Power of that Court

to order deportation from China and Corea.

In view of the terms of Sections 7 and 8 of the

Foreign Jurisdiction Act Sir E. Grey is not satisfied

that there is adequate statutory authority to enact

the Order in Council as suggested by Sir H. de Saus-

marez. It will be observed that by clause 2 (a) of
